| World's First CDMA2000 1xEV-DV Demo |

Europe : As CDMA2000 1xEV-DV gains interest around the world, Samsung is demonstrating the world's first 1xEV-DV system products at the ITU Telecom World 2003 conference in Geneva, Switzerland. "With
peak speeds anticipated to be around 3.1 Mbps and average data speeds
targeted for the 300 to 500 Kbps range, 1xEV-DV offers an integrated voice
and data solution for a wide variety of high-speed customer applications,"
said Oliver Valente, vice president of Technology Development at Sprint,
who was on hand for the Samsung demonstrations. "The many advantages
of 1xEV-DV should lend themselves well to the kind of experience that
Samsung is demonstrating at the ITU event this week." "Samsung has built a solid relationship with Sprint over the last several years by providing handsets, base stations and related equipment," said Mr. Soon-Ho Hong, senior vice president and general manager of the Telecommunications Systems Division at Samsung Electronics. "Now, as we move toward 1xEV-DV, wireless users can expect higher speeds and additional applications that will increase enthusiasm and demand for our products and services." Because of its mixed-traffic -- voice and data -- capabilities, 1xEV-DV is expected to be an excellent solution for supporting voice, video, WAP (Wireless Access Protocol) and HTTP (HyperText Transfer Protocol). 1xEV-DV will allow more efficient transmission of data and speeds that will open the door to even more applications and services. 1xEV-DV, with anticipated commercial deployment starting in the 2006 timeframe, will be a more effective solution that will support both voice and data services, similar to the nationwide 3G 1X technology in operation in the Sprint network today. Unlike other wireless data migration strategies, 1xEV-DV is backwards-compatible with 2G and 3G 1X, so new devices won't be necessary to operate applications based on older standards. |
